Analysis

In 2022, annual budget for tobacco control in currency reported in Cuba stood at 137,500. That is the highest value across all 8 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is unchanged over ten years.

Over the whole period, annual budget for tobacco control in currency reported in Cuba peaked at 137,500 in 2008 and was at its lowest, 137,500, in 2008.

Cuba ranks 81st of 107 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
